This podcast explores the transition of artificial intelligence from a slow, novelty tool into a high-speed professional partner. Featuring insights from Cerebras CEO Andrew Feldman, the discussion centers on why AI speed is no longer a luxury but a requirement for productivity. By comparing the current AI landscape to the evolution of streaming video, the episode highlights how real-time inference is creating a 'brain moment' for the industry.
Andrew Feldman is the CEO of Cerebras, a company at the forefront of AI infrastructure. He suggests that we are currently experiencing a 'brain moment' where AI models have become smart enough to be genuinely useful in professional contexts. Feldman argues that as of mid-2025, the shift toward real-time AI allows these models to function as partners rather than just tools, fundamentally changing how humans interact with generative technology.
Speed is essential because it removes the friction between a user's question and the AI's response. As noted by Andrew Feldman, when technology becomes useful, high-speed performance becomes a necessity for professional adoption. Much like how high-speed internet allowed Netflix to evolve from mailing DVDs to streaming video, real-time AI speed enables the technology to transform into entirely new forms of productive applications and services.
